The Reality Behind Treatment Techniques
Although many individuals think of alcohol rehab as a solitary path to recuperation, therapy methods in fact differ widely based on individual needs and situations.
You could encounter choices like inpatient programs, outpatient treatment, or a mix of both. Each technique has its own advantages and might match different way of lives or degrees of addiction.
For example, if you need an organized atmosphere, inpatient rehab could be ideal. Conversely, if you have obligations in the house or work, outpatient treatment may be a better fit.
Additionally, treatment designs can differ, ranging from cognitive behavior modification to holistic approaches.
